remote monitoring water meter system

The remote monitoring water meter system represents a cutting-edge solution in modern water management, combining advanced metering infrastructure with digital connectivity. This sophisticated system employs smart meters equipped with sensors and communication modules to continuously collect and transmit water consumption data in real-time. The system operates through a network of interconnected devices that measure water flow, pressure, and quality parameters with high precision. At its core, the technology utilizes wireless communication protocols to send data to centralized management platforms, where it is processed and analyzed. The system's infrastructure includes smart meters, data collectors, transmission networks, and management software that work in harmony to provide comprehensive water monitoring capabilities. It can detect leaks, track usage patterns, and generate automated alerts for unusual consumption patterns. The technology supports various communication protocols, including RF, GSM, and NB-IoT, ensuring reliable data transmission across different environments. Applications extend beyond residential use to commercial buildings, industrial facilities, and municipal water networks. The system's ability to provide granular consumption data enables water utilities to implement more efficient billing systems, while also helping consumers better understand and manage their water usage. Advanced analytics capabilities allow for predictive maintenance and strategic planning of water resources, making it an essential tool for sustainable water management in smart cities.

The remote monitoring water meter system offers numerous practical benefits that revolutionize water management and consumption tracking. First, it eliminates the need for manual meter reading, saving significant time and reducing operational costs for utility companies. This automation not only increases efficiency but also ensures more accurate billing by eliminating human error in the reading process. Customers benefit from real-time access to their water consumption data through user-friendly mobile apps or web portals, enabling them to monitor usage patterns and identify potential leaks immediately. The system's early leak detection capability helps prevent water waste and costly property damage, while also reducing water bills through prompt identification of unusual consumption patterns. For utility companies, the system provides valuable insights into network performance, helping to optimize water distribution and reduce non-revenue water loss. The automated data collection and analysis enable better demand forecasting and infrastructure planning, leading to more efficient resource allocation. From a maintenance perspective, the system's predictive capabilities allow for proactive equipment servicing, reducing downtime and extending infrastructure lifespan. The technology also supports environmental sustainability goals by promoting water conservation through increased awareness and better consumption management. Additionally, the system's ability to provide detailed consumption analytics helps businesses and industries optimize their water usage and comply with environmental regulations. The integration of smart billing features streamlines the payment process and reduces billing disputes through transparent, data-driven invoicing.

Advanced Leak Detection and Prevention

Advanced Leak Detection and Prevention

The remote monitoring water meter system's leak detection capability represents a breakthrough in water conservation and property protection. The system employs sophisticated algorithms that analyze consumption patterns to identify potential leaks with remarkable precision. It can detect even minor variations in water flow that might indicate problems such as dripping faucets, underground pipe leaks, or malfunctioning appliances. When abnormal patterns are detected, the system immediately alerts both property owners and utility managers through multiple channels, including SMS, email, or mobile app notifications. This early warning system can prevent costly water damage and reduce waste by enabling quick response to potential issues. The technology can differentiate between normal usage spikes and genuine leaks, minimizing false alarms while ensuring real problems are promptly addressed.
Real-time Data Analytics and Reporting

Real-time Data Analytics and Reporting

The system's data analytics capabilities transform raw water consumption data into actionable insights through comprehensive reporting and visualization tools. Users can access detailed consumption reports that break down usage by time, location, and type of activity, enabling informed decision-making about water conservation efforts. The analytics platform provides customizable dashboards that display key performance indicators, consumption trends, and comparative analyses. This feature allows users to benchmark their usage against similar properties or historical data, identifying opportunities for improvement. The system generates automated reports that can be scheduled and distributed to relevant stakeholders, facilitating better resource management and compliance reporting. Advanced analytics functions include predictive modeling that can forecast future consumption patterns and identify potential issues before they become problems.
